To teach your cat to give a handshake first youll need to get a clicker and train your cat to associate the clicking noise with getting a treat. Then once youve clicker trained your cat try taking one of its paws in your hand and pressing the clicker.
After you make the clicking noise say something like Shake and give your cat a treat. Most cats dont mind being petted or stroked but they may protest at the next steps. Hold each of the cats paws and gently press on each toe so the nail is unsheathed.
That action will be necessary when you clip his nails. Switch side of your cat that is nearest you to do the opposite paw. To clip your cats back claws lean over your cat with your arms around her usually works best.
Experience and learn which way is most comfortable for your cat. Again praise while you clip. If your cat becomes agitated keep praising and go slowly.

Tap your cats paw while saying shake and use your clicker when it moves its paw. Repeat training until your cat offers its paw in response to the shake command without tapping. Calm your cat and massage the paw so its used to being handled.
Locate the quick of your cats nail which is where the blood vessel meets the keratin. Cut above the quick. If you cut too deep the cat will bleed profusely.

Choose a time to begin the training when your cat is relaxed and maybe even a bit sleepy. Arm yourself with some treats. Gently touch her paw and then offer a treat.
If she has never been comfortable with having her paws touched then make sure when you do touch her its for no more than a couple of seconds just one gentle stroke.
